    Appetite Suppressants (Sympathomimetics) for Obesity

    Appetite Suppressants (Sympathomimetics) for Obesity



    How Well It Works

    These medicines work to decrease your appetite for only a few weeks. They are not meant for long-term use. If you think they are not working, do not take more than the dosage prescribed. Talk to your doctor. Taking too much of this medicine can cause side effects and may lead to a habit.

    A review of research reports that using phentermine may result in more weight loss than when taking a Reference placebo Opens New Window. Most of the people using phentermine also made lifestyle changes, such as diet or exercise.Reference 1
